Purpose
To automate the collection, standardization, and consolidation of transactional data from Xero across a parent company in the EU and two subsidiaries in the UK and Sweden. The workflow handles multi-currency billing across three entities, giving the finance team a single, accurate view of group-wide activity without manual exports or reformatting.
Data sources
- Xero accounts: Trial balances collected directly from each account via AI agent.
- Chart of accounts: Defines the standardized account mapping applied across all entities during consolidation.
- FX rates: Closing date and period average currency conversion rates.
Key processing steps
1. Data collection
Reiterate’s AI agent connects to each Xero account and pulls the trial balances history. There’s no need to download anything manually. When an accountant makes changes in Xero, the agent picks them up automatically on the next run.
2. Data standardization and mapping
Normalize data from all accounts into a consistent structure:
- Standardize trial balance format across all entities (e.g. applying uniform field naming, date standardization)
- Map each account's data to a shared chart of accounts
- Apply FX rates to convert UK and SE entities to EUR
- Flags inter-company accounts based on the configuration
3. Intercompany eliminations
- Use intercompany account mapping configurations to identify intercompany transactions
- Apply consolidation rules to reconcile inter-company transactions
- Flag discrepancies or mismatches across accounts for review
- Generate and apply elimination adjustments
- Produce post-elimination balances in EUR
Outputs
- Consolidated profit and loss report
- Consolidated balance sheet
- Intercompany reconciliation report
- Elimination report of intercompany transactions
